An API gateway, as the name implies, is a point of entry for a defined group of microservices, and it is positioned in front of the APIs. Like a load balancer, the API gateway sends API calls to specific locations based on client requests or characteristics. The API gateway encapsulates the internal system architecture ... An API gateway handles authentication, authorization, Denial of Service attacks, SQL injection checks, load balancing, caching, request shaping, orchestration, mediation, and transport security. What is an API gateway? An API gateway sits between clients and services. It acts as a reverse proxy, routing requests from clients to services. It may also perform various cross-cutting tasks such as authentication, SSL termination, and rate limiting. If you don't deploy a gateway, clients must send requests directly to front-end services. One of the primary benefits of using gRPC … A Lambda authorizer (formerly known as a custom authorizer) is an API Gateway feature that uses a Lambda function to control access to your API.. A Lambda authorizer is useful if you want to implement a custom authorization scheme that uses a bearer token authentication strategy such as OAuth or SAML, or that uses request parameters to determine the caller's identity. The core purpose of an API gateway is to ...Edge-optimized API endpoints. An edge-optimized API endpoint typically routes requests to the nearest CloudFront Point of Presence (POP), which could help in cases where your clients are geographically distributed. This is the default endpoint type for API Gateway REST APIs.
